How to get from Quincy Center to Somerville by subway?
From Quincy Center to Somerville by subway
Take one direct subway from Quincy Center to Somerville in Boston: take the RED LINE subway from Quincy Center station to Davis Sq. station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 59 min. The ride fare is $2.40.

From Quincy Center to Somerville by bus, subway and train
To get from Quincy Center to Somerville in Boston, you’ll need to take one train line, one subway line and one bus line: take the KINGSTON train from Quincy Center station to South Station station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the ORANGE LINE subway and finally take the 89 bus from Sullivan Square station to College Ave @ Highland Ave station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 20 min. The ride fare is $10.60.
